Top 5 Historical Games on Unified Platform in Russia, Q2 2022
Discover how the top 5 historical games performed in Russia during Q2 2022, with insights on downloads, revenue, and active users from Sensor Tower.
In the second quarter of 2022, the top 5 historical games on a unified platform in Russia showcased varied performance trends. Here's a detailed look at the weekly downloads, revenue, and active users for these games, based on data from Sensor Tower.
Rise of Kingdoms experienced a notable fluctuation in weekly revenue, peaking at approximately $94.9K in mid-June. Weekly downloads saw a decline, starting from 17.2K in late March to around 5K by the end of June. The game also witnessed a decrease in weekly active users, dropping from 382.5K in late March to 165K by the end of the quarter.
Royal Match demonstrated a solid performance with a steady increase in weekly revenue, reaching $46K in the week of June 20. Weekly downloads saw significant spikes, particularly at the end of May with 88.4K. Active users consistently grew, peaking at 571K in mid-June.
Game of Sultans showed stable weekly revenue, with a peak of $42.7K in the week of June 20. Downloads increased notably in early June, reaching 5.4K. Weekly active users remained relatively stable, fluctuating around the 100K mark throughout the quarter.
Game of Khans - Horde Battle had a consistent weekly revenue, peaking at $17.9K in mid-June. Downloads saw a sharp rise in late May, with a peak of 9.6K. Active users increased steadily, peaking at 75.2K at the end of May.
Guns of Glory: Lost Island experienced a steady revenue increase, reaching $18.4K in early May. Weekly downloads remained under 1K for most of the quarter, with an uptick to 1.3K in late June. Active users showed a slight decline, starting at 12.9K in late March and ending at 8.4K by the end of June.
